When it pertains to maintaining a safe and functional home or workplace, switchboard upgrades remain one of the most crucial yet frequently ignored electrical enhancements a homeowner in Sydney can make. The switchboard functions as the main nerve system of any electrical installation, distributing power to every circuit throughout a building. Unfortunately, numerous homes throughout NSW, especially those built before the 1980s, still run with old-style switchboards that were never ever intended to support the electrical needs of today. From flickering lights and tripped circuits to overheating components, these warning signs often point to a switchboard that has actually reached completion of its usable life. Rather than awaiting a total breakdown or, worse, an electrical fire, engaging a certified electrician to perform switchboard upgrades can solve these issues before they intensify into something much more serious and expensive to fix.
An essential factor switchboard upgrades are so highly advised relates to the outdated elements typically discovered in older systems. Ceramic fuses, rewireable merges, and boards without any kind of circuit security were basic decades earlier, but they merely do not meet the security expectations of contemporary families. When a fault happens in a home fitted with an old-style board, there is typically no system in place to cut the power quickly enough to prevent harm. Switchboard upgrades resolve this space straight by introducing modern-day circuit breakers and safety switches that react within milliseconds of spotting irregular present circulation. This fast reaction can suggest the distinction between a small trouble and a dangerous circumstance, particularly in homes with children, pets, or elderly occupants who might be more vulnerable to electrical shock. For landlords and property supervisors, making sure switchboard upgrades are performed also demonstrates due diligence and assists meet obligations under tenancy and office safety regulations.
Another element driving the appeal of switchboard upgrades throughout Sydney is the quick uptake of energy-intensive technology in both residential and commercial settings. Solar panel systems, home battery storage, electrical vehicle chargers, and reverse-cycle cooling units all put extra pressure on an electrical system that was never designed with these gadgets in mind. Trying to run this modern devices through an ageing switchboard often results in relentless tripping, decreased appliance life expectancy, and inconsistent power delivery. Switchboard upgrades enable the appropriate sizing and setup of circuits, making sure that every appliance gets stable, appropriate power without overwhelming the system. This becomes especially important for anyone considering the installation of solar infrastructure, as the majority of solar providers will insist on an examination of the existing switchboard before proceeding, and will often advise upgrades as a prerequisite to installation. Entrepreneur renovating commercial premises or expanding operations should also factor switchboard upgrades into their preparation, considering that three-phase power requirements and much heavier machinery loads demand a board efficient in managing substantially more capacity than a basic domestic setup.
Understanding the monetary side of switchboard upgrades is important before moving forward with the project. Costs will vary based upon elements such as the age and setup of the existing panel, the required variety check here of circuits, the requirement for additional security switches, and whether the upgrade becomes part of a wider remodelling. Replacing out-of-date fuses with new breaker and security gadgets is typically less pricey than a full panel replacement that consists of a bigger enclosure or three‑phase ability. It's a good idea to arrange an on‑site evaluation by a certified electrician instead of counting on a quote derived from minimal information, considering that hidden circuitry problems typically only become apparent once the panel is opened. While a switchboard upgrade requires an in advance financial investment, it generally recoups its expense by lowering electrical faults, decreasing insurance coverage risk, and increasing resale worth for a home geared up with a modern-day, code‑compliant electrical system.
